76ers' Corey Brewer to start in place of Jimmy Butler (wrist) on Monday
Philadelphia 76ers guard/forward Corey Brewer will join the starting lineup on Monday with Jimmy Butler (wrist) sitting out against the Houston Rockets.
Brewer has played just 8 minutes in three games since signing a 10-day contract with the Sixers last week. The 32-year-old is not likely to see an extended run on Monday, leaving plenty of minutes available for Furkan Korkmaz and Landry Shamet off the bench.
Brewer averaged 5.3 points, and 2.1 rebounds in 16.8 minutes per game last season with the Los Angeles Lakers and Oklahoma City Thunder.
